The Daughters of England:
London: Fisher, Son, & Co., [1842]. their Position in Society, Character & Responsibilities. [viii], 400, [12]pp., 12mo.. Engraved frontispiece after Allom (foxed), with an undated publishers' catalogue at end. Original blind-stamped cloth, spine gilt. Apparently the first edition, in the simplest of the three bindings available: the catalogue at the end notes that the cloth issue was 10s, silk 12s, and morocco 16s. Davideis;
Wilmington [Delaware]: Printed by Johnson & Preston, [1797]. The Life of David King of Israel: a Sacred Poem. In Five Books. 159pp., 12mo. Title inadequately inked at foot, affecting only the last line of imprint and the date, some minor staining and edge-wear, but a pleasant copy in the original unlettered roan. The last of at least ten eighteenth-century American editions of a poem more popular in America than in England. Don Carlos, Prince Royal of Spain: An Historical Drama, from the German of Frederick Schiller. By the Translators of Fiesco
London: Printed for W. Miller, 1798. [i.e. Georg Heinrich Noehden and Sir John Stoddart]. xi, [i], 327, [1]pp., 8vo. A good large copy, disbound. First edition of this translation; such was Schillers stature at the time that a different, competing translation appeared the same year.
